Understanding the Fundamentals of Capital Structure Analysis

Before delving into the nitty-gritty, it’s crucial to grasp the basics. Capital structure analysis involves evaluating a company’s financial leverage and the cost of capital. Essential skills include:

1. Understanding Financial Statements: You must be able to read and interpret balance sheets, income statements, and cash flow statements to assess a company’s financial health.

2. Cost of Capital: Understanding how to calculate the cost of equity, cost of debt, and the weighted average cost of capital (WACC) is fundamental.

3. Debt Capacity Analysis: This involves calculating the maximum amount of debt a company can take on without jeopardizing its financial stability.

4. Capital Budgeting Techniques: Knowing how to make investment decisions that align with the company’s capital structure is vital.

Best Practices in Capital Structure Analysis

To perform capital structure analysis effectively, there are several best practices to adhere to:

1. Stay Updated on Market Trends: Financial markets are dynamic. Keeping up with industry trends, interest rates, and economic indicators can significantly influence your analysis.

2. Use Robust Analytical Tools: Tools like financial modeling software can enhance your analysis, allowing for more accurate projections and scenarios.

3. Consider Risk Factors: Always account for risks such as market volatility, regulatory changes, and credit risk. A comprehensive analysis should address these uncertainties.

4. Collaborate with Stakeholders: Engage with other departments and stakeholders to ensure your analysis aligns with the company’s strategic goals.
